Output d7423a446e4acd5ab09c1d4440d8fef3d8e821190c784c671f6b70fd1fd63017:7

value
160739000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f62b4d96a21cee148b35eb971fd44ce8d8c872d OP_EQUAL
address
3Lba3VkWECfvb4aa6KKfRMRVaHJUKEBs5p
transaction
d7423a446e4acd5ab09c1d4440d8fef3d8e821190c784c671f6b70fd1fd63017
spent
true